1.Faculty of Mechanical and Electrical Engineering,Kunming University of Science and Technology
2.Faculty of Mechanical and Electrical Engineering,University of Electronic Science and Technology of China
Online:2023-09-30
Published:2023-10-17
Supported by:
Project supported by the National Natural Science Foundation,China(No.52065033),and the Yunnan Provincial Major Scientific and Technological Projects,China(No.202202AG050002).